IVRM Advocates Responsible, Common Sense Standards for E-Cigarettes

Minneapolis, MN (Sept. 08, 2014) The Independent Vapor Retailers of Minnesota, now 50 members strong and growing, announced today that they are standing together to advocate for responsible, common sense standards in the vapor/e-cigarette retail business. As a coalition of shops, lounges and manufacturers offering and making the tobacco free solutions that are helping Minnesotans quit smoking, IVRM recognizes the need for established industry norms in this rapidly growing industry. The retailers & manufacturers, many of whom are direct competitors, wish to educate the public about their products and services, dispelling misconceptions about them.
IVRM’s Director of Government Relations, Cap O’Rourke, noted the constructive cooperation among IVRM members, while emphasizing the need for an honest understanding among the public of who they are and what they do.
“The public and policy makers need to know that our shops provide a better alternative to products marketed by the big tobacco corporations” says O’Rourke; “moving smokers away from an anti-social, energy draining, health harming habit, allowing them to breathe better, work better, smell better, spend less money and enjoy life. We market to smokers and not to youth. We help smokers with a nontobacco product. There are plenty of smokers for us to concentrate on without influencing nonsmokers to try our product.”

Reiterating O’Rourke’s point, IVRM member Beecher D. Vaillancourt III, one of the principle partners of Infinite Vapors Stores, notes that the growing popularity of their tobacco free solution has supported the rapid proliferation of shops and lounges in Minnesota.
“The bottom line is that a lot of people, including policy makers, know someone who has become tobacco free or reduced their tobacco use as a result of these devices,” says Vaillancourt. “It’s naturally gaining acceptance every day.”

Vaillancourt points to the numbers of retailers today compared to two years ago as further evidence of the phenomenal rise in popularity of the vapor/e-cig product. In less than two years Minnesota’s Vaping only retail locations have grown to over 100, with IVRM representing more than half and growing each day. IVRM has become a strong organization of retailers & manufacturers who understand the nature of their business and are committed to growing it in a respectful manner that contributes positively to Minnesota’s health and economy.
“I’ve been in all sorts of businesses in the past and to see groups of people—business owners especially—get together for the benefit of the community, that’s just awesome because that just shows that their intentions are in the right place,” Vaillancourt says, adding that the vapor/e-cig product will grow in popularity as scores of smokers continue to benefit from leaving the traditional tobacco habit behind.
Independent Vapor Retailers of Minnesota---At a glance
Who: A Coalition of Independent Vapor retailers and Shop Owners in Minnesota
What: Since Spring of 2013 – MN’s e-cig industry has soared from 6 stores to 100 plus
Why: To Advocate Responsible, Common Sense Standards for Vapor/E-Cigarettes
